The first thing to try could be opening a command prompt alongside CreepTD, running the command "ping gs1.creeptd.com -t", which will ping our servers forever. If a) you have a lag and the ping command does not show any errors, than a program like a bad Java could cause the problem but it still could be a network issue on TCP level. If b) also the ping command shows errors, then it's definitively a network problem.
To investigate a network problem even further, running
WinMTR on gs1.creeptd.com may produce some more useful information, as it can tell you the rate of packet losses and where exactly (at what node in between) these occur.
